New Mexico State Profile Excerpt

New Mexico property tax among lowest in nation; recession weakened revenues deepen budget shortfall; federal economic stimulus money will provide on-the-job training for older workers; taxpayer-subsidized health insurance enrollment capped.

  • State job growth fell 3.7% in August 2009 from a year ago; national job growth fell 4.4%.
  • State unemployment averaged 7.5% in August 2009; the national average was 9.7%
  • Personal income fell 0.9% to $66.2 billion in Q2 2009 from a year ago.
  • Tax revenue fell 30.8% in Q2 2009 from the previous year.
  • Exports fell 21.5% to $656 million in the first seven months of 2009 from a year ago.
  • Venture capital investment in NM fell 97% to $481,000 in Q2 2009 from a year ago.
